I just got this driver in the 9 degree loft for $89.99 on Amazon.com. What a steal of a deal!!! Came standard with a UST ProForce V2 regular shaft, which alone cost $69.99 at global golf. I have hated the driver for the last 6 months. I've actually only used a driver on about 2 of the 30 rounds I've played in the last few months and have been using a 3 wood.

I go play 18 today with my brother without even taking the 3DX on the range.

Results:
1. As expected, I was erratic. That's me though, not the club.
2. On the back 9, I really started cracking the whip. Hit some great shots.
3. Very loud on impact when hitting the face.
4. Much lower, penetrating flight than I'm used to. I love it.
5. Has a satin, dark face. As long as I whipe the club between shots, I can see the dimples of the ball and immediately know exactly where i hit the ball on the face.

Overall:
I love this club. Sounds big, and flies big too. I'm really looking forward to geting this on the range and grooving a nice driver swing.

This is a great club for any range golfer. I'm a high 20s/low 30s handicapper and feel like the differences of the Tour version are great benefits for even me.

I've also seen it around the $100 mark all over the internet. If you are struggling with your driver, definitely try this one out.
